What a 49% Final Weight Means

Finals worth 49% are found in law school, medical school, and graduate-level courses. A 20-point swing on this final moves your course grade by 9.8 points. Stakes: high.

Formula: Required = (Target − Current × 51%) ÷ 49%
Example: Current 80%, target A → >100%  ·  Target B → 80.0%
